Skip to content

JavaScript:ComputedPropertyName

Dictionary 의 Property 명에 리터럴이 아닌, 계산된 결과가 필요할 경우 사용한다. Property Name 에 [...]로 값을 넣는다.

Example

let obj = {
  [`key${func1(5,8)}`] : 'result is 13',
  [func2()] : 'hi'
}

See also

Favorite site